Solar charging power generation panel maintenance
To maintain a solar generator, routinely clean the panels and power station to ensure they're free from dust and debris. Avoid overcharging the battery and overloading the system and maintain proper ventilation to prevent overheating. Protect the generator by storing it in a cool, dry location when. .
